Cider Cottage is a welcoming holiday accommodation located in Etchingham, East Sussex, an area renowned for its stunning natural beauty, particularly near the Kent Downs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. This delightful cottage, set amongst converted farm buildings on a 300-acre organic working beef farm, offers a serene retreat for up to four guests. With easy access to picturesque walking trails right from the doorstep, it is an ideal base for those looking to explore the breathtaking landscapes of East Sussex.
The interior of Cider Cottage features an open-plan living and dining area characterized by exposed beams and a cozy wood-burning stove, creating an inviting atmosphere for relaxation. The well-equipped kitchen area enhances the convenience for guests, while the cottage includes a double bedroom with a 5ft bed and an en-suite wet room, in addition to a twin bedroom and a separate bathroom with both a bath and shower attachment. The thoughtful amenities, such as underfloor heating, Wi-Fi, and a welcome pack, ensure a comfortable stay.
Outdoor enthusiasts will appreciate the enclosed garden and terrace, perfect for enjoying the fresh air and a barbecue. The property is well-suited for families, featuring facilities such as a travel cot and high chair. Parking is available for two cars, and the cottage is situated in a tranquil setting, accessed via a single track lane. Caution is advised for guests with small children, as there is a lake, river, and pond within the owner's grounds.
For those looking to explore beyond the cottage, the surrounding area is rich in history and attractions. Nearby, visitors can discover Battle Abbey, stroll through the cobbled streets of the Cinque Port of Rye, or venture into the smugglers’ caves at Hastings. The region is also home to numerous National Trust properties and gardens, including Sissinghurst, Great Dixter, Scotney Castle, and Wakehurst Place, making Cider Cottage an excellent choice for both relaxation and adventure in East Sussex.
